WebApr 12, 2024 · Each branch of the military has age limits to enlist in active duty: Air Force: 17 - 39. Army: 17 - 35. Coast Guard: 17 - 31. Marine Corps: 17 - 28. Navy: 17 - 39. Space Force: 17 - 39. The age limits are different if you join as an officer or join the Guard or Reserve.

WebAug 29, 2024 · The waiver request is then sent to the service branch for a case-by-case review by a medical board. (Of note, any waiver that is granted at this stage applies to initial accession only; it may not carry over to special duty qualifications the recruit may want to pursue, such as flight or dive status.)
